ページ 11

機能追加要望。

Posted: 2005年10月15日(土) 09:36
by konisi

コード: 全て選択


Dim (A,B) As String
等と表記した時に、変数A,BともにString型になるようにして欲しいです。

Posted: 2005年10月15日(土) 11:47
by イグトランス
それだったらいっそのことDim A, B As StringでAもBもStringとする仕様にしてはと思います。
というわけでその他に1票入れました。

Re: 機能追加要望。

Posted: 2005年10月15日(土) 18:49
by KICO
私も、どちらかと言えば、イグトランス様の "Dim A, B As String" の提案に賛成です。

また他にも、N88BASICの型宣言の様に "DEFSTR A,B" というのは、如何でしょうか。

投票権が無いのに失礼しました。

Posted: 2005年10月16日(日) 21:48
by マティ
イグトランスさんに1票

Posted: 2005年10月17日(月) 21:06
by konisi
付けて欲しいと思っている人が僕意外に誰も投票していない事に少し驚いてます。
やっぱりつけなくても皆問題ないのかなぁ。
> それだったらいっそのことDim A, B As StringでAもBもStringとする仕様にしてはと思います。
それだと、一行で複数の種類の型を宣言し、しかもその中に省略してDouble型にしてしまうものが多い僕の昔のプログラムをリコンパイルするときに困ってしまいます^^

Posted: 2005年10月17日(月) 22:24
by イグトランス
では#strictのように「#なんとか」とソースに書いてあるときだけ、このスタイルを使用するなどとしたら良いかと思います。

Posted: 2005年10月17日(月) 22:34
by konisi
> では#strictのように「#なんとか」とソースに書いてあるときだけ、このスタイルを使用するなどとしたら良いかと思います。
なるほど、頭いい。
ところでイグトランスさんにソースを見て欲しいのですが・・・
プログラミング掲示板のカレンダーに投稿したやつです。いつか見てください。

Posted: 2005年10月19日(水) 17:09
by 山本
型を指定し忘れるミス、現在の仕様だと多そうですからねぇ~。Ver5.0で改良の余地ありですな。

Dim a,b As Long

とすれば、aもbもLong型になるような仕様への変更は私も賛成です。その代わり、

Dim a

などとしたときはエラーを出したほうが良いですな。

どちらにしても、厳密な型チェックが可能になるなど、従来のBasic仕様ではまかないきれない部分がありますので、とにかく、Ver5.0に向けての検討課題とさせていただきます。

Posted: 2005年10月19日(水) 18:58
by konisi
ありがとうございます、是非そうしてください<<文法 >>山本様
それだと無記の場合にAs Doubleを追記させる機能も付けて欲しいですね、置換機能を応用するなどして。
ムリならいいですけど。

Re: 機能追加要望。

Posted: 2016年11月26日(土) 11:42
by TISAproject

コード: 全て選択


Dim
{ A
B
C } As string
 
の方がよくないですか?